Background:

  • Cerebral sinovenous thrombosis (CSVT) is a rare but serious condition in children.
  • Understanding its clinical presentation, causes, and outcomes is vital for timely management.

Purpose of the Study:

  • To comprehensively evaluate pediatric patients diagnosed with CSVT.
  • To analyze clinical findings, etiology, risk factors, imaging characteristics, treatment, and long-term prognosis.

Main Methods:

  • Retrospective evaluation of medical records of 19 pediatric patients (0-17 years) with confirmed CSVT.
  • Data collected included clinical presentation, etiology, genetic factors, imaging findings, treatment, and follow-up outcomes.

Main Results:

  • Headache and papilledema were the most common presenting symptoms and signs.
  • Identified etiologies included infections (otitis, sinusitis), catheter use, and Behçet's disease; MTHFR mutation was a common genetic factor.
  • The transverse sinus was the most frequently affected site (68.4%).
  • Sequelae included hemiparesis (15.7%) and epilepsy (26.3%) after a median follow-up of 12 months; no mortality occurred.

Conclusions:

  • Prompt neurological imaging is recommended for infants and children with altered consciousness, especially those with infections or chronic conditions.
  • Funduscopic examination for papilledema is essential in children presenting with headache.
  • Immediate initiation of anticoagulant therapy is critical upon diagnosis of CSVT.
